Description
A dark gray front door with a symmetrical design is the focal point. The door itself is comprised of two vertical panels with raised detailing and vertical grooves, suggesting a modern craftsman style. Above the door is a large, arched transom window, allowing natural light to enter. Flanking the door on either side are narrow sidelight windows, each divided into rectangular panes at the top. The door frame and window trim are painted black, providing a strong contrast against the gray door and the surrounding light gray siding. The door is sheltered by a white, arched portico supported by two white, fluted columns with decorative bases and capitals. Black sconce lights are mounted on the siding on either side of the portico, adding a touch of traditional elegance. Black shutters are visible on either side of the door, adding to the symmetrical design. A neutral-colored doormat with a dark geometric design is placed in front of the door. The house has light gray horizontal siding.
